Output 620e31b440a052b5ba9b6193d3c491fb0dd2b704fb2b511280137c08bbab6d57:6

value
66098180
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c6324e9e2ff89e6c08c95321e1adeebb244db88 OP_EQUAL
address
3QhWyYXXNQ2mKaPMA3jHu7Ttyn1QuhyWAe
transaction
620e31b440a052b5ba9b6193d3c491fb0dd2b704fb2b511280137c08bbab6d57
spent
true